Associate Program Manager

3 months ago


Seattle, Washington, United States Amazon Full time

Amazon strives to be Earth's most customer-centric company where people can find and discover virtually anything they want to buy online.

By giving customers more of what they want - low prices, vast selection, and convenience. We set big goals and are looking for people who can help us reach and exceed them.

Amazon Softlines is looking for an innovative, action-oriented, analytical Associate Program Manager to lead strategic programs and processes that drive defect-free inputs into our business.

These programs directly impact the customer experience and enable Amazon Softlines to drive continued growth.

The team is responsible for onboarding error-free new selection, maintaining defect free product pages, and much more for Sports and Outdoors Apparel.

This Associate Program Manager will be responsible for setting program goals, diving deep to identify root causes of errors, sizing each root cause, and working with partner teams to update processes to prevent defects from occurring.

The ideal candidate will have a passion for innovation and moving quickly.
Job responsibilities

  • Identifying defects in Softlines inputs and proposing processes to find root causes and correct errors
  • Prioritization of program requirements and building consensus with cross functional teams
  • Influencing partner teams to enhance tools and systems based on program findings
  • Communicating team progress to broader organization and to leadership
We are open to hiring candidates to work out of one of the following locations:
Santa Monica, CA, USA | Seattle, WA, USA
Basic Qualifications

  • 2+ years of program or project management experience
Preferred Qualifications

  • Knowledge of Lean principles and DMAIC methodology
  • Experience in MS Access and SQL
  • Experience in requirement gathering and ability to write clear and detailed requirement document
